关于 Bridge 客户端

本主题介绍 Bridge 客户端以及运行和使用该客户端的要求。大多数情况下,站点管理员负责安装和管理客户端。

Linux 和 Windows 客户端概述

  • Bridge 客户端需要在 Tableau Cloud 和私有网络数据之间启用连接。
  • 站点的已连接客户端选项必须为启用状态,以允许 Tableau Bridge 客户端在无人值守的情况下运行,并且如果启用,则支持多重 Tableau 身份验证。
  • 客户端会话由刷新令牌管理,刷新令牌是从 Bridge 客户端成功登录 Tableau Cloud 后生成的。如果刷新令牌在 14 天内未使用,则它将过期。刷新令牌过期后,需要重新登录 Tableau Cloud。如果刷新令牌会定期使用,其有效期取决于站点的激活时间。在 2023 年 6 月 (Tableau 2023.2) 或更高版本激活的站点上生成的刷新令牌将在 180 天后过期。所有其他站点上生成的刷新令牌将在一年后过期。
  • 一台计算机上只能安装一个客户端。
  • 必须在运行客户端的计算机上安装相应的数据库驱动程序。
  • 对于数据提取连接,从客户端登录到 Tableau Cloud 的用户必须具有“Creator”“Explorer(可发布)”角色,或两种类型的站点管理员角色之一:“站点管理员 Creator”“站点管理员 Explorer”。如果用户不是站点管理员,则其必须是内容所有者。
  • 对于实时连接,从客户端登录到 Tableau Cloud 的用户必须具有两种类型的站点管理员角色之一:“站点管理员 Creator”“站点管理员 Explorer”
  • 若要维护实时连接,则无法从公共 Internet 访问 Tableau 内容连接到的数据库。

关于 Linux Bridge 客户端

您可以在 Linux 上的容器内部署 Tableau Bridge 客户端。若要在 Linux 上使用 Bridge,您必须创建自定义 Docker 映像,安装 RPM 包,然后从容器映像内部运行 Bridge。请参见为容器安装 Linux 版 Bridge

关于 Windows Bridge 客户端

当客户端运行时,可从安装客户端的计算机上的 Windows 系统托盘中访问该客户端。

客户端由以下几部分组成:

  1. 客户端名称,同时也是安装了客户端的计算机的名称。

  2. 连接状态指明客户端是否已连接到 Tableau Cloud

  3. 站点:客户端注册到的 Tableau Cloud 站点。

  4. 设置菜单,其中包含用于禁用错误报告和从站点取消链接客户端的选项。

  5. 数据源:默认情况下,此区域显示整个站点中客户端正在对其进行负载平衡(或池化)的实时查询的列表。此列表还可以包含已使用 Bridge(旧版)计划分配给此特定客户端的数据源。

    注意:此列表不显示使用 Online 计划刷新的数据源或虚拟连接。若要查看使用 Online 计划刷新的数据源或虚拟连接,请转到“作业”页面,并在 “Bridge 刷新”上进行筛选。

  6. 池化状态:这显示数据源是否为客户端池的一部分。
    • 实时:实时状态指明数据源具有实时连接,并且是客户端池的一部分。注意:具有实时连接的虚拟连接未显示在此列表中。
    • 空白:空白状态指明客户端不是池的一部分。这是因为数据源正在使用 Bridge(旧版)计划。
  7. 旧版选项:这些选项在悬停时显示,以编辑或查看连接信息、转到计划,并在悬停时为使用 Bridge (旧版)计划的数据源运行手动刷新。

  8. 客户端模式指明客户端是以 Windows 应用程序形式还是服务形式运行。有关详细信息,请参见下面的部分。

Windows 对数据提取连接的要求

  • 若要刷新数据提取,客户端可以作为 Windows 服务或应用程序运行。
  • 如果将客户端设置为以应用程序形式运行,则仅当计算机开机并且 Windows 用户登录并运行 Bridge 时,它才会完成刷新。

    如果计算机已关闭、用户注销 Windows 或者退出客户端,则该客户端上运行的数据源或虚拟连接的更新(通过池或手动方式)将无法到达 Tableau Cloud,并且数据源或虚拟连接不会刷新,直到用户再次登录。在此期间,内容所有者将收到来自 Tableau Cloud 的刷新失败通知电子邮件。有关详细信息,请参见通过 Bridge 停止使数据保持最新

  • 为了确保基于文件的数据源的刷新在没有任何问题的情况下完成,设置为以服务方式运行的客户端必须引用源文件的完整 UNC 路径,而不是映射的驱动器路径。例如,使用“\\filesrv\Data\file.csv”而不是“C:\Data\file.csv”。

    对于设置为以应用程序形式运行的客户端,我们强烈建议客户端也引用完整 UNC 路径。有关详细信息,请参见更改数据源的文件路径

Windows 对实时连接的要求

  • 若要运行实时查询,客户端可以作为 Windows 服务或 Windows 应用程序运行。

  • 每个 Tableau Cloud 站点都可以有多个维护实时连接的客户端。也可以使用这些客户端来刷新数据提取。

  • 如果将客户端设置为以应用程序形式运行,则仅当计算机开机并且 Windows 用户登录并运行 Bridge 时,实时查询才能进行。

    如果计算机已关闭、用户注销 Windows 或者退出客户端,则对数据源或虚拟连接的更新将无法到达 Tableau Cloud,并且内容无法保持最新。

应用程序模式与服务模式

客户端可在两种模式之一下操作:应用程序或服务。

客户端可以运行的模式取决于它运行所采用 Windows 用户帐户、客户端注册到的 Tableau Cloud 站点设置以及一般数据新鲜度需求。

  • 应用程序:当客户端设置为在“应用程序”模式下运行时,它将以 Windows 应用程序形式运行。

    在这种模式下,当专门的用户登录到 Windows 时,客户端可方便地对连接到私有网络数据的内容进行实时查询和计划刷新。如果专门的用户退出 Windows,则客户端无法维护实时查询和按计划刷新数据提取。

  • 服务:当客户端设置为在服务模式下运行时,它将以 Windows 服务形式运行。

    在此模式下,即使用户退出 Windows,客户端也会持续运行。Windows 用户帐户必须是“本地管理员”组的成员,才能在服务模式下运行客户端。对于对实时查询和计划刷新进行负载平衡的池化客户端,建议使用此模式。服务模式为默认模式。

模式准则

 包含已计划刷新的数据提取连接实时连接
应用程序模式
  • 快速设置并验证客户端是否使内容保持最新。
  • 更大程度地控制客户端何时执行数据新鲜度任务。
  • 不要求用户是计算机上的本地管理员。
  • 要求用户登录到 Windows。
服务模式
  • 设置客户端一次 — 如果计算机必须重新启动,客户端将自动重新连接到 Tableau Cloud
  • 要求 Windows 用户帐户是计算机上的“本地管理员”组的成员。此外,若要刷新基于文件的数据源,帐户必须对托管文件数据的网络共享驱动器具有域访问权限。
  • 不要求用户登录到 Windows。

推荐用于对刷新进行负载平衡。有关详细信息,请参见配置 Bridge 客户端池

推荐用于对实时查询进行负载平衡。有关详细信息,请参见配置 Bridge 客户端池

 

Windows 客户端要求

为了运行和使用客户端,必须满足一组特定要求以及数据新鲜度任务独有的一些附加要求。

核心要求

  • 客户端只能在 64 位版本的 Windows 上运行。

  • Tableau 建议在防火墙后面的专用计算机上安装 Bridge 客户端。

  • 客户端在其上运行的计算机必须位于相同的 Windows 域上,并且可以访问数据源或虚拟连接中指定的基础数据库。

  • 计算机和 Windows 用户必须能够访问数据源或虚拟连接中指定的基础数据。

  • Tableau Cloud已连接客户端选项必须保持启用状态,以允许客户端在无人值守的情况下运行,如果启用,则支持多重 Tableau 身份验证。有关已连接客户端选项的详细信息,请参见Tableau Bridge 的已连接客户端要求

有关详细信息,请参见Bridge 可用于纵向和横向扩展。配置 Bridge 部署时,请考虑以下事项:

针对“服务”模式的额外要求

  • 若要在“服务”模式下运行客户端,运行 Bridge 的 Windows 用户帐户必须是计算机上的“本地管理员”组的成员。用户不需要登录到 Windows,但计算机必须开机并运行 Windows。

  • “服务”模式下使用客户端并连接到网络共享驱动器中托管的文件数据时,要求帐户是有网络共享驱动器的域访问权限。

修复在“服务”模式下运行的客户端

有时,某些原因会导致内容连接正常停止工作。发生这种情况时会出现通知,并且通知通常会提供相关信息,引导您找到问题的原因。但是,如果 Tableau Cloud 无法在通知中提供故障排查信息,并且您以服务形式运行 Tableau Bridge,则可以使用“修复”命令来尝试重置连接。

为了帮助在“服务”模式下修复客户端,在 Windows 系统托盘中,右键单击 Bridge 图标并选择“修复”。这将停止并重新启动服务,已足以解决该问题。

临时文件

Bridge 临时文件位于 C:\Users\<username>\AppData\Local\Temp 文件夹中。

连接到 Tableau Cloud 时或关闭客户端后,临时文件会定期移除。

  • 刷新后,TEMP_* 文件会被移除。

  • Bridge 客户端关闭后,hyper_ 文件将被删除。

  • 由于系统要求,TableauTemp 文件夹不会被移除。

cleanUpTempDirOnStartUp 客户端设置确定是否在 Bridge 客户端启动时移除临时文件。设置为 false 时,不会移除临时文件。

感谢您的反馈!您的反馈已成功提交。谢谢!